Ordinals
beta
Address 1A2r4YG71d1EdaKppMxKxy9nP8b2ZZdHbu
sat balance
22358
runes balances
outputs
e32a3980690cfccd042289ace9fa2a7b977c3f96c8b421cee258d1a487c73a80:0